Why Greenland is important to NATO, US
During his first tenure as US President, Donald Trump floated the idea of buying Greenland in 2019; the suggestion was widely mocked as outlandish and unserious. Denmark, which administers the autonomous Arctic territory, swiftly rejected it, while Greenland’s leaders insisted the island was “not for sale”.
